ABSTRACT:
An improved powertrain control which recognizes the occurrence of engine speed flare during low torque upshifting, and effectively converts the shift to a power-off upshift via an override of the normal engine torque management controls. The engine spark timing is retarded by a predetermined amount during every power-on upshift for the reasons described above. However, when the occurrence of engine flare is detected, the control increases the spark retard to a maximum valve, substantially eliminating the transmission input torque. As the on-coming element smoothly applies and decelerates the input, the flare condition terminates, and the spark timing is returned to the predetermined amount for completion of the shift.
